So, with the fob, I can unlock the doors but they will not lock. I removed the running boards a few days ago and noticed a green wire under the drivers door that is frayed and gone! It attaches to the frame in two places and appears to be a ground. I can’t find any other wires down there. It also blows out the fuse in slot 20 under the dash so I’m assuming that green wire is the reason. I can’t tap into it as there’s nothing there any longer. I have to unlock by hand now.

Anyone know if there is a power wire under there somewhere, maybe on top of frame? I can’t find anything but green.

I replaced that ground and the locks now work! The windows, dash, radio, interior lights, headlights now don’t!

Anyone have a clue? I checked every fuse and they’re good except #20 (5a) that keeps blowing. I found a few wires in the door jamb that were worn a bit that I fixed but nothing major. Battery reads 12.3v.

Truck starts and drives great just no lights or windows! I had to drill out the frigging rivets in the window actuators in order to raise the windows (they were down).

Ok, figured out the dash, radio, and interior light issues. That’s done!

Now, with the headlights, it’s blowing fuse 22 (20a) under the hood as soon as you push it in! Same thing that fuse 20 (5a) inside is doing.

Still no power to the windows either. I checked the door jamb wiring for the fourth time today and all there is is two wires with the sheathing worn off but nothing broken! I just taped up those two wires. One was the heavy black wire and the other a tan/ light blue wire.

Bought a new battery today hoping that would solve things but no luck! Old battery was six years old anyway! Checked alternator also and it’s showing as good.

Being I took off the running boards before this started, I’m looking things over underneath for any broken wires. So far I see nothing!

Does anyone have any ideas on both the windows and headlights? Money is very tight so I’m trying to figure this out myself.
 












Found another ground strap on passenger side that was bad. Fixed that and windows now work. Still have no headlights!
